Understanding Why Redundancy is a Problem in Database Management

Redundancy in database management can lead to data inconsistency, affecting decision-making. When the same data is stored redundantly, updates can become chaotic, resulting in trust issues with the data. Learning about normalization can help you maintain a reliable and robust database system.

The Sneaky Issue of Redundancy in Database Management: What You Need to Know

Alright, let’s get right to it. Have you ever thought about how much data is floating around in the world? Every time you log into a service, make a purchase online, or even check your social media, there's a database doing its job to keep everything organized. But what happens if something goes wrong? Well, that’s where the concept of redundancy steps in—and trust me, it can create a bigger mess than you might think.

What’s the Deal with Redundancy?

So, here’s the crux of the situation: redundancy in database management refers to the unnecessary duplication of data. Sounds harmless enough, right? But imagine this situation: you buy a new car and you change your address with the dealership. If your address is stored in three different places in their system—let’s say in the customer’s profile, the shipping address, and the payment information—there’s a good chance that one of those locations might not get updated. Cue the drama! You might find your bills sent to the wrong place or even worse, a delivery that goes awry.

Now, if that idea sends shivers down your spine, you’re not alone. Data inconsistencies can seriously undermine the reliability of a database. If the same piece of information exists in multiple forms—some old and some updated—it can be a real headache for anyone trying to make sense of it.

Why Should You Care?

You know what? This isn't just some technical mumbo jumbo; it affects everyday life. Businesses rely on accurate data for decision-making, marketing, customer service—you name it. If they can’t trust the information in their systems, they might make poor decisions that could cost money and reputation. It’s like trying to bake a cake using multiple conflicting recipes. Ugh, what a disaster!

User Experience Matters

Let’s take a moment to consider the user experience. Think about it: when you’re navigating a website, you expect everything to flow seamlessly, right? If a customer sees conflicting information, it raises alarm bells—who would put their trust in a company that can’t keep their data straight? It can cause frustration and lead to a hefty loss of business. Ever seen a company’s reputation go down the drain over a simple data discrepancy? Not pretty.

Getting it Right: Normalization to the Rescue

Here’s where the concept of normalization comes in, like a data superhero swooping in to save the day! Normalization is a set of practices that help organize a database to minimize redundancy and thus maintain data integrity. It’s all about ensuring that data is kept in one reliable source that can be accessed efficiently rather than scattered across different locations.

Using our earlier example—if the database is normalized, an address would only be recorded once. Any updates made would automatically reflect throughout the system. That’s pretty cool, right? Not only does this enhance consistency, but it also simplifies maintenance. You’d be surprised how many businesses overlook this simple yet crucial aspect.

Real-Life Implications of Poor Data Practices

Let’s take a stroll down a more somber lane—imagine a healthcare database. If a patient’s allergies or medical history are recorded multiple times and inconsistently, it could have dire consequences. False information could lead to incorrect treatment or a serious health risk.

This isn’t just an isolated scenario; it’s the reality for many industries. Airlines, financial institutions, and even social platforms can fall victim to redundancy, leading to chaos.

In Conclusion: The Weight of Data Integrity

In conclusion, redundancy in database management isn’t just a nuisance; it’s a serious issue that can lead to inconsistencies affecting everything from user trust to critical decision-making. Keeping data accurate isn’t just a techy best practice; it’s essential for maintaining the integrity of any organization’s operations.

Here’s a takeaway for you: when managing data, strive for clarity, consistency, and, most importantly, integrity. Companies that prioritize these values will navigate the tumultuous waters of data management with greater ease. And you know what? This isn’t just beneficial for businesses; it helps create a more seamless experience for all of us who interact with these databases every day.

As you dive into your next project or study session related to data management, remember the pitfalls of redundancy. Your knowledge could just make all the difference! So, ready to tackle those data challenges head-on? Happy databasing!

Subscribe

Get the latest from Examzify

You can unsubscribe at any time. Read our privacy policy